Common Emergency Response Process

Emergency roofing response follows a safety-first process:

  1. Initial assessment: Qualified professionals evaluate the situation remotely or on-site, prioritizing safety hazards and immediate threats.

  2. Temporary containment: Emergency tarping or temporary patches are applied to stop water intrusion and prevent further damage.

  3. Damage documentation: Photos and measurements are taken for insurance purposes and permanent repair planning.

  4. Permanent repair scheduling: Once the emergency is contained, permanent repairs are scheduled based on severity and material availability.

Local providers typically respond within hours for true emergencies, with temporary containment as the immediate goal.

Emergency Prevention Tips

  • Schedule annual roof inspections before storm season to identify weak points
  • Keep gutters clean and ensure proper drainage away from foundation
  • Trim overhanging tree branches that could fall during storms
  • Document your roof's condition with photos for insurance purposes

What qualifies as a true roofing emergency?

True emergencies involve active water intrusion, structural collapse, or immediate safety hazards. If water is pouring in, structural elements are compromised, or electrical hazards exist from water contact, call immediately. Minor leaks during dry weather typically aren't emergencies.

How quickly can emergency roofers respond in Dawson?

Most emergency roofing services aim for same-day response, especially during active weather events. Temporary containment (tarping) is usually completed within 24 hours for true emergencies. Response times may vary during widespread storm events affecting multiple properties.

Will my insurance cover emergency roofing repairs?

Most homeowner's insurance policies cover sudden, accidental damage from storms, falling objects, or other covered perils. Emergency tarping is often covered as part of loss mitigation. Document all damage with photos before temporary repairs and contact your insurance provider promptly.

What should I do while waiting for emergency roofers?

Move valuables away from water intrusion areas, place buckets to catch water, and use tarps if safely accessible. Never climb on a damaged roof or attempt repairs in dangerous conditions. Turn off electricity to affected areas if water is near wiring, and document damage with photos for insurance.

How long do emergency roof patches last?

Emergency tarping and temporary patches are designed to last 30-90 days, providing time to schedule permanent repairs. These are weather-resistant but not permanent solutions. Schedule permanent repairs as soon as possible after emergency containment.

What if I suspect storm damage but don't see active leaks?

Schedule a professional inspection within 72 hours of suspected damage. Hidden water intrusion can cause mold, rot, and structural issues over time. Many roofing contractors offer free post-storm inspections to identify damage that may not be immediately visible from the ground.
